_http://www.medpagetoday.com/MeetingCoverage/SGO/dh/8691_ (http://www.medpagetoday.com/MeetingCoverage/SGO/dh/8691) Antibiotics Continue to Be Overprescribed After Gynecologic Surgery TAMPA, Fla., March 11 -- Inappropriate antibiotic prophylaxis for patients undergoing gynecologic surgery has been undeterred by the threat of antibiotic resistance, according to an ongoing surveillance study. The American Medical Association is no longer designating CME hours for AMA Category II CME credit. However, physicians themselves may self designate learning activities as Category II CME credit hours if they feel it is of sufficient educational merit and meets the formal definitions of continuing medical education.
